Tropicana & Mirage Closure a Boon for Others

With the pending Mirage closure next week, Las Vegas will has lost a lot of hotel rooms in a short amount of time. According to a Nevada-based gaming analyst company, two of the largest casino operators on the Las Vegas Strip are poised for substantial economic gains following these closures. That equity research company, CBRE Group, believes their data shows that the shutdown of the Tropicana Las Vegas in April, as well as the Mirage closures on July 17th, will create a favorable market for Caesars and MGM.
